public void Edit(int id, BlotterDTO dto) { using (var uow = new UnitOfWork(new DataContext())) { var obj = uow.Blotters.Get(id); obj.PersonalInfoID = dto.PersonalInfoID; obj.What = dto.What; obj.Where = dto.Where; obj.When = dto.When; uow.Blotters.Edit(obj); uow.Complete(); } }
public BlotterDTO Get(int id) { using (var uow = new UnitOfWork(new DataContext())) { var obj = uow.Blotters.Get(id); var dto = new BlotterDTO(); dto.PersonalInfoID = obj.PersonalInfoID; dto.Date = obj.CreateTimeStamp; dto.What = obj.What; dto.When = obj.When; dto.Where = obj.Where; return(dto); } }
public void Add(BlotterDTO dto) { using (var uow = new UnitOfWork(new DataContext())) { var obj = new Blotter(); obj.PersonalInfoID = dto.PersonalInfoID; obj.CreateTimeStamp = DateTime.Now; obj.What = dto.What; obj.Where = dto.Where; obj.When = dto.When; uow.Blotters.Add(obj); uow.Complete(); dto.ID = obj.BlotterID; } }